WebFeb 7, 2024 · Red and yellow are basic colors. When combined, they result in bright and beautiful orange. Orange falls right in the secondary color category. If you manage to get hold of a color wheel, you can even see that orange sits right in between red and yellow. Bear in mind that equal parts red and yellow will make orange.
